    Notes: An involvement of vestibulocochlear functions has been assumed to occur in migraine even in headache-free intervals. To obtain further information on this subject, we investigated an unselected group of patients with various forms of migraine (n=94) and cluster headache (n=8) during pain-free periods by means of electronystagmography (ENG). The investigation showed a normal ENG in all patients with cluster headache and in 85 (90.4%) patients with migraine. Five patients showed increased occurrence of horizontal deviations, indicating an impairment of vigilance. A pathological ENG was observed in only four patients, of whom one with “basilar migraine” showed a disturbance of central vestibular functions. Based on the employed methods, it is concluded that vestibular dysfunctions, and in particular those of central origin, are not common in cluster headache and in migraine-with the possible exception of basilar artery migraine.

    Notes: The case of a 69-year-old woman with chronic paroxysmal hemicrania (CPH) is presented in whom cerebral perfusion was investigated using the flow tracer 99mTc-hexamethyl propylenamino oxime (HMPAO) and single photon emission tomography (SPECT). There was a bilateral hypoperfusion in the fronto-parietal region between attacks-without medication as well as under effective treatment with verapamil. During an attack, however, SPECT investigation showed a normal cerebral perfusion. Further investigation is required to find out whether these SPECT findings are due to primary alterations of brain perfusion in CPH or are only of epiphenomenological nature. The observed effectiveness of verapamil in the prophylactic treatment of CPH should be verified in a greater number of patients.

    Notes: Acetazolamide, a carbonic anhydrase inhibitor, has proved to be useful in the assessment of “vasodilatory capacity” in cerebrovascular disease. To obtain further information on the nature of interictal low-flow regions in migraine, we reinvestigated 20 asymptomatic patients suffering from migraine with aura (n = 15) or without aura (n = 5) and who had either minor (n = 12) or marked (n = 8) regional hypoperfusion when examined in a previous 99mTc-HMPAO SPECT investigation. These patients received acetazolamide IV prior to tracer application. In 14/20 cases regional hypoperfusion resolved. Three patients with migraine with aura had less pronounced regional hypoperfusion compared to baseline. No change in baseline hypoperfusion was detectable in three older patients. No further decreases in flow were measured. In contrast to patients with cerebrovascular ischemia, in whom acetazolamide usually enhances low-flow regions, vasodilatory capacity appears intact in most migraine patients with interictal regional hypoperfusion. Thus, the “acetazolamide test” might be useful in the differential diagnosis of migraine with aura from transient cerebrovascular ischemia.

    Notes: Abstract Migraine is considered to be a functional neurological disorder. In classical migraine (headache associated with prodromal visual field disturbances) and migraine accompagnée (headache associated with transient neurological symptoms), disturbances of cerebral blood flow and amine metabolism are thought to be pathogenetic factors. However, conventional methods of neuroimaging (CAT, NMR) usually do not yield any pathological findings in patients. Since123I-iodoamphetamine (123I-IMP) crosses the intact blood brain barrier,123I-IMP-SPECT is used for the assessment of cerebral perfusion in various neurological diseases, including functional disorders. 123I-IMP-SPECT was performed on 5 patients with classical migraine and 18 patients with migraine accompagnée. At the time of investigation, all patients were symptom-free. Cerebral blood flow was decreased in all patients with migraine accompagnée, and often corresponded to the site of headache as well as to the topography of transient neurological symptoms. This reduction was most obvious in a patient with persisting neurological symptoms. Most patients with classical migraine, however, did not show any alteration of cerebral perfusion. It appears that migraine — and in particular migraine accompagnée — is characterized by a permanent alteration not only of cerebral blood flow but also of neuronal activity. Migraine attacks may occur in connection with exacerbations of preexisting metabolic alterations.
